Generative AI is a rapidly evolving field that is poised to revolutionize the landscape of software development. It holds the promise of automating the creation of software, from the inception of an idea to the deployment of a fully functional application. But what exactly is generative AI, and how is it different from the AI we’ve known until now?
Generative AI, in simple terms, is an AI that can create original content, such as text, images, or music, without being explicitly programmed to do so. It’s like teaching a child to paint without giving specific instructions; the AI learns to paint by itself, using algorithms that analyze patterns and structures in existing content. This type of AI is not just about improving efficiency; it’s about redefining the creative process itself.
Let’s dive into the world of generative AI and explore how it’s revolutionizing software development. We’ll look at the latest trends, the challenges it poses, and the ethical considerations that come with it.
The Dawn of AI-Driven Software Development
Generative AI is no longer a futuristic concept; it’s a reality that’s rapidly changing the software development lifecycle. As mentioned in the [potentially relevant information] provided, Aju Mathew from Aspire Systems emphasizes that generative AI is not just a tool for developers; it’s a transformative force that’s set to redefine the industry. The adoption of generative AI in software development began with simple tasks like code generation but has expanded to include complex tasks such as architecting entire application ecosystems.
The AI Epic: A New Level of Efficiency
The concept of the “AI Epic” is gaining traction in the tech world. It’s a metaphor that refers to the idea that generative AI can create large bodies of work, such as an entire application, by processing business requirements documents or meeting recordings. This isn’t just about saving time; it’s about unlocking the creative potential of the software development team. As Mathew suggests, we’re soon going to see AI platforms that can consume input from various sources and generate the entire application ecosystem, from back-end architecture to user interfaces.
The New Frontier: Multi-TokenPrediction in AI
Meta’s recent announcement of its multi-token prediction models is a game-changer in the AI landscape. This new approach, as described in the [potentially relevant information], allows AI to predict multiple future words simultaneously, rather than just the next word in a sequence. This advancement not only enhances performance but also significantly reduces training times. It’s like teaching a child to read an entire book at once, instead of one word at a time. The implications of this technology are vast, from improved AI literacy to more efficient software development processes.
Ethical and Security Concerns in the AI Arms Race
As with any powerful technology, generative AI comes with its fair share of challenges. The AI arms race is intensifying, and with great power comes great responsibility. The ethical and security issues surrounding AI are more pressing than ever. The potential for misuse is undeniable, and it’s crucial that we establish robust ethical frameworks and security measures to prevent AI from falling into the wrong hands.
The Future of Generative AI in Software Development
The future of generative AI in software development is bright, but it’s not without its share of challenges. We’re on the cusp of a new era where AI plays a central role in creating software from inception to deployment. However, we must navigate these waters with caution. We need to balance the excitement of AI’s potential with the reality of its ethical and security implications.
In conclusion, generative AI is a transformative force that’s reshaping the future of software development. It’s not just about making things easier; it’s about redefining the creative process itself. As we embrace this new frontier, let’s do so with a critical eye and a commitment to ethical and secure practices. The road ahead is exciting, but it’s crucial that we pave it with wisdom and foresight.
Remember, in the world of generative AI, the only limit is our imagination.